Innovations in UV LED Diode Technology for Modern Applications

Introduction to UV LED Diodes
Ultraviolet light emitting diodes or UV LED diodes are semiconductor devices that emit ultraviolet light when an electric current passes through them These diodes have gained significant attention due to their efficiency and compact size compared to traditional UV light sources They operate at specific UV wavelengths which make them suitable for a variety of industrial medical and scientific applications The core function of a UV LED diode is to produce UV radiation that can be precisely controlled for various uses

Advantages of Using UV LED Diodes
One of the major benefits of UV LED diode is their energy efficiency Unlike conventional UV lamps which consume a lot of power UV LEDs use less electricity while providing the same or better performance Additionally they have a longer lifespan which reduces maintenance and replacement costs UV LED diodes are also free from harmful chemicals such as mercury making them environmentally friendly Their compact size allows integration into smaller devices which broadens their application range in portable and handheld equipment

Applications in Medical and Sterilization Fields
UV LED diodes have become essential in medical fields especially for sterilization and disinfection purposes The UV light they emit can effectively destroy bacteria viruses and other pathogens without the use of chemicals This technology is widely used in water purification systems hospital equipment sterilizers and air purification units Their rapid on off capability and precise wavelength control make UV LEDs a safer and more effective choice for these applications compared to traditional UV lamps

Role of UV LED Diodes in Industrial and Commercial Use
Industries such as printing curing and counterfeit detection also benefit greatly from UV LED diodes In printing the UV LEDs cure inks quickly allowing faster production lines and higher quality prints The diode’s ability to cure adhesives and coatings instantly is another advantage for manufacturing processes In the security sector UV LEDs are used to verify currency and official documents preventing forgery Their robust construction means they withstand harsh industrial environments and continuous operation

Future Trends and Development of UV LED Diode Technology
Ongoing research focuses on improving the efficiency and wavelength range of UV LED diodes to expand their capabilities Advances in materials science and manufacturing techniques are expected to produce LEDs that emit deeper UV wavelengths with higher power outputs This progress will open up new possibilities in areas such as environmental monitoring biotechnology and advanced medical treatments As the technology matures UV LED diodes are likely to become more affordable and widespread making their benefits accessible to many more industries and consumers
